Who Wants to Be a Multi-Millionaire?

Can’t we all just get along? At least that’s what rap star Eminem’s mother is trying to say by reducing her $10 million defamation lawsuit against her son to $2 million.

Eminem’s reaction? He kicked his momma to the curb.

Debbie Mathers-Briggs of St. Joseph, Mo., submitted the settlement offer in Macomb County Circuit Court after first making the offer privately to her son in June, The Macomb Daily reported Thursday.

But the rap star, whose real name is Marshall Bruce Mathers III, did not respond to that offer, either.

His mother first filed her suit in September last year, saying the Grammy-winning musician dissed her in a magazine interview by saying that she was unstable and a lawsuit-happy drug user.

Eminem is still planning on taking the civil suit to trial and claiming truth as his defense, his lawyer Peter Peacock said. The rapper is scheduled to be in court Sept. 13 to give a deposition.
